From 77e4b066cb8d506b4bc944ab4eb2d6e4679e2202 Mon Sep 17 00:00:00 2001 From: Arda Serdar Pektezol <1669855+pektezol@users.noreply.github.com> Date: Sat, 15 Jun 2024 13:58:30 +0300 Subject: enable multithreading with goroutines (#20) --- pkg/messages/types/svcCmdKeyValues.go | 10 +++++----- 1 file changed, 5 insertions(+), 5 deletions(-) (limited to 'pkg/messages/types/svcCmdKeyValues.go') diff --git a/pkg/messages/types/svcCmdKeyValues.go b/pkg/messages/types/svcCmdKeyValues.go index a5d8f62..6ab9c99 100644 --- a/pkg/messages/types/svcCmdKeyValues.go +++ b/pkg/messages/types/svcCmdKeyValues.go @@ -2,19 +2,19 @@ package messages import ( "github.com/pektezol/bitreader" - "github.com/pektezol/sdp.go/pkg/writer" + "github.com/pektezol/sdp.go/pkg/types" ) type SvcCmdKeyValues struct { - Length uint32 - Data []byte + Length uint32 `json:"length"` + Data []byte `json:"data"` } -func ParseSvcCmdKeyValues(reader *bitreader.Reader) SvcCmdKeyValues { +func ParseSvcCmdKeyValues(reader *bitreader.Reader, demo *types.Demo) SvcCmdKeyValues { svcCmdKeyValues := SvcCmdKeyValues{ Length: reader.TryReadUInt32(), } svcCmdKeyValues.Data = reader.TryReadBytesToSlice(uint64(svcCmdKeyValues.Length)) - writer.TempAppendLine("\t\tData: %v", svcCmdKeyValues.Data) + demo.Writer.TempAppendLine("\t\tData: %v", svcCmdKeyValues.Data) return svcCmdKeyValues } -- cgit v1.2.3